About the role 

As a Brand Manager, you are the guardian of your brand, ensuring that every marketing initiative maximizes its value. Your role is pivotal in developing and implementing local brand strategies and plans and executing in-year plans to drive success. You hold the reins to maximize penetration potential, market share, and P&L delivery for your brand across your market(s). 

You will collaborate closely with the Category Marketing Manager / Marketing Lead and Category Leads at the Business Unit level, while aligning with guidelines from the global category team. Your insights and creativity will be key in shaping the brand's presence and impact. 

This opportunity reports to the Marketing Manager/Marketing Lead Nordics and is based in Copenhagen, Denmark.  

We are looking forward to hearing from you! 

 

Key responsibilities 

  • Act as a brand custodian reacting and responding in an agile way to local trends, changed consumer behaviour and helping to mine local insights. 

  • Drive annual brand strategy & planning process in line with category & BU guidelines whilst taking local needs into account.  

  • Develop and implement marketing activities based on the annual plan (RGM). 

  • Responsible for implementation of holistic and connected country(s) communication & media plans, incl. digital, web & PR 

  • Locally implement campaigns including tracking and evaluation of results 

  • Management of content and updates of local brand websites & digital platforms 

  • Lead brand Portfolio and Innovation agenda and secure excellent execution in country launch plans. 

  • Responsible for artwork execution of the respective portfolio. 

  • Responsible to deliver brand KPIs with strong focus on driving penetration, turnover, market share and profitability. 

  • Systematically review multiple data sources to track brand and competitor performances, proactively recommending course correction activities if required. 

  • Input to sales forecasting and monthly reporting Responsible for Advertising & Promotion budget for the brand in the local market(s)  

  • Ensure all activities comply with company policies, relevant acts, legal demands and ethical standards. 

 

Qualifications and skills 

Essential 

  • Minimum 3+ years of marketing experience with proven track record of achievements in leading FMCG and/or Consumer Healthcare companies 

  • Commercial understanding managing the brand from a P&L perspective 

  • Experience in planning and executing data driven digital marketing campaigns 

  • Strong analytic, strategic and organizational skills 

  • Demonstrated brand leadership capabilities, and the ability to work and engage within a cross-functional team 

  • Strong communication and presentation skills 

  • Knowledge and experience of the consumer retail environment in Nordics 

  • Fluent in Danish and English 

 

Preferred 

  • Passion for and commitment to brands and brand building  

  • Good grasp of new trends and consumer insights 

  • Media and marketing effectiveness savviness  

  • Experience navigating a complex matrix organization 

  • Dynamic and hands-on approach 

  • Comfortable working in remote teams 

  • Resilient
